FACES (1968) - ♦♦♦♦♦

Directed by - John Cassavetes

Written by - John Cassavetes

Starring - John Marley, Gena Rowlands, Seymour Cassel

 

"Whereas in 1959 with Shadows the whole filmmaking process seemed to have been revolutionised, it was with Faces in 68 that Cassavetes became a fully realised filmmaker with his unique, ground breaking and deeply influential style. The film centres around the disintegration of a middle class marriage, where the husband and the wife cheat on each other during the course of one night. Faces feels genuine, the camera movements are underlooked in favour of a style more geared towards human interaction creating a real gritty atmosphere through actor’s performances, some of which are improvised and add to the overall intensity and realism of the drama and the impact of the film as a whole. Faces is also a milestone in American independent cinema and the first to be recognised by the Academy Awards with three nominations; a great achievement which favoured change in mainstream cinema."
